Aristotle
Pepper Seed
A widely adaptable variety, Aristotle has impressed growers across the country with its extra-large fruit and tremendous yields This widely used green to red bell offers thick walls and a blocky shape. Excellent choice for home gardens and market growers. Disease Resistant and vigorous.
